The “3-Minute JAM” (Just A Minute) activity, conducted by Dr. Vaishali Gupta for MBA First-Year students, aimed to build spontaneous speaking, confidence, and clarity of thought among participants. Students were divided into groups of three, and each member was given a topic along with one minute to prepare before speaking confidently for three minutes without hesitation or deviation.
The session created a supportive and engaging environment, motivating students to think on their feet, organize their ideas, and communicate effectively. Through this activity, participants enhanced their public speaking, time management, and critical thinking skills while also overcoming stage fear and improving fluency and articulation.
